Things to Do around Piedicavallo

Piedicavallo is a region in the Province of Biella, Italy, situated at the head of the Upper Cervo Valley. The landscape is characterized by a narrow valley carved by the Cervo torrent, surrounded by austere mountains and alpine forests. This terrain provides a setting for several sports like hiking, jogging, mountain biking, touring cycling, and more. Well-preserved historic mule tracks wind through the area, connecting villages and offering diverse outdoor experiences.

What are the main natural features or landmarks in Piedicavallo?

Piedicavallo is characterized by the narrow Cervo Valley, carved by the Cervo torrent, and surrounded by austere mountains. Notable features include well-preserved historic mule tracks, alpine forests, and views of the highest peaks of the Biellese Alps. The village itself features almost entirely stone architecture.
